How the 5 Strategies Compare for Albanian Businesses

The table below gives an overview of each strategy, its primary benefit, and the timeline to see results.

| Strategy | Primary Benefit | Time to Results | Recommended Budget Starting Point | |---|---|---|---| | SEO | Long-term organic traffic | 3 to 6 months | 200 to 500 EUR/month | | Lead Generation Campaigns | Immediate qualified inquiries | Days to weeks | 500 to 1,000 EUR/month | | Social Media Marketing | Brand trust, audience building | 1 to 3 months | 200 to 500 EUR/month | | Professional Web Development | Higher conversion rates | One-time investment | 800 to 3,000 EUR | | Data-Driven Decision Making | Better ROI on all channels | Immediate (setup) | Included in agency fees |

For most Albanian businesses, the highest priority starting points are lead generation campaigns and a properly structured website. SEO and social media are medium-term investments that compound over time.

1. Search Engine Optimization (SEO)

SEO remains the foundation of any successful digital presence. By optimizing your website for search engines, you ensure that potential customers find you when they search for products or services you offer.

Key actions: Optimize your website for local Albanian keywords Create high-quality content that answers customer questions Build authoritative backlinks from relevant websites

3. Social Media Marketing

Albanians are highly active on social media platforms, especially Instagram and Facebook. A strong social media presence helps build brand awareness, engage with your audience, and drive traffic to your website.

Key actions: Post consistently with a content calendar Use a mix of educational, entertaining, and promotional content Engage with comments and messages promptly

Frequently Asked Questions

What digital marketing strategies work best in Albania?

Lead generation systems, Google Ads for high-intent search traffic, and Meta Ads for awareness and retargeting are the most effective channels for Albanian businesses. SEO builds long-term organic traffic. The best strategy depends on your industry and how quickly you need results.

Which social media platforms are most popular in Albania?

Facebook and Instagram are the dominant platforms in Albania, with very high engagement rates. TikTok is growing rapidly, especially among younger audiences. LinkedIn is used for B2B services. Most Albanian businesses see the best paid advertising results from Meta (Facebook and Instagram combined).
